Eighth Insight - Oversee module relationships with Lookups

Eighth Insight - Oversee module relationships with Lookups

The Wheels of Ticketing - Desk Stories

Oversee module relationships with Lookups


‌Learning about lookups

A lookup field provides a powerful way to display and utilize data from another module directly within a field of your current module. This functionality establishes a seamless connection between different data sources, enabling users to access and work with related information effortlessly. Rather than duplicating data, which leads to inconsistencies and increased data management complexity, a lookup field acts as a bridge that consolidates information.

A lookup field enables users to retrieve and display data from a specific module based on an established relationship between two records. The data from the associated record is displayed within the lookup field, making it easy to view and use related information. Lookup fields are generally editable and show information retrieved from the associated record.
Quote
Lookup fields help display related information, filter data based on related fields, and manage complex relationships between different modules.
IdeaIn a ticketing system, the Contact ID field in the "Tickets" module is a lookup field that retrieves contact information from the "Contacts" module. 

Linking modules

To create connections between two custom modules, it's essential to incorporate lookup fields. These fields are added to module layouts to establish relationships across different modules, whether they are standard-standard, custom-standard, or purely custom. For example, an "Assets" custom module can connect to another custom module or a standard module, such as "Contacts."

This connection allows users to link relevant records (such as contacts) with their respective items (like assets), making it easier to access and view information from either module. Adding a lookup field establishes a direct relationship, which enables users to perform actions such as linking, viewing, unlinking, or generating new tickets without needing to navigate away from the current module.

The importance of linking two modules through a lookup field lies in its ability to enhance information flow and improve data accessibility. By forming distinct relationships between various data points (such as assets and contacts), Zoho Desk facilitates more effective tracking, management, and resolution of customer inquiries and operational tasks. 
Info
Users with the "Manage Layouts and Fields" permission or those in a support administrator role can connect custom or standard modules by adding a lookup field to the module's layout (Standard layout for custom modules) through an easy drag-and-drop interface. 

How it works in practice

There was a small but mighty help desk company called "Fix Tickets." The team at Fix Tickets was dedicated to resolving customer issues promptly and efficiently. One day, they decided to improve their ticketing system with a new feature: lookup fields.


On Monday morning, a customer named Amy reached out with a problem. Her internet was down, and she submitted a ticket through the help desk portal to request assistance. As her ticket entered the system, a lookup field allowed the help desk staff to view relevant information from the Accounts module instantly, the Contracts module, as well as any past tickets. 

Using lookup fields eliminated the need for manual search, and a support agent quickly realized that Amy's account required verification. Meanwhile, Gunther received an email update regarding the status of the customer's ticket. They sent Amy an email update with instructions to verify her account and restore her connection. The entire process was seamless, all thanks to the lookup field functionality, which allowed Fix Tickets to access information quickly and enhance customer satisfaction.


As the week progressed, more tickets came in, and the team continued to rely on the lookup fields. They noticed a significant increase in their efficiency and a decrease in the time spent per ticket. Soon, customer satisfaction scores began to increase as positive reviews poured in from happy customers like Amy.

Uses of Lookup Fields

Data integrity

Lookup fields ensure that data entered into Zoho Desk is valid and consistent. By referencing existing data, such as user accounts or product information, you minimize the chances of errors and maintain the overall integrity of the database.

Consistency across records

Lookup fields ensure that the same values are used consistently across different records. This benefits teams by reducing duplication, enhancing the quality of data available in tickets, and providing team members with more insight into relevant information by linking records across modules.

Improved user experience

By allowing users to select from predefined options, lookup fields make data entry faster and easier. This reduces the time spent typing and searching for information, providing a more efficient ticket submission process.

Improved reporting and analytics

Lookup fields facilitate more accurate and meaningful reporting. By linking tickets to specific accounts, departments, or products, you can generate insights that help improve service delivery and customer satisfaction.

Streamlined workflow automation

Lookup fields can be utilized in workflow rules to automate ticket assignments and efficiently escalate issues. For instance, if a ticket pertains to a specific product, it can automatically be routed to the relevant product team.

Better relationship management

By associating tickets with customers or contacts through lookup fields, support teams can easily view related interactions and history. This context enables agents to provide more personalized and informed responses.

Simplified data management

Lookup fields enable organisations to manage relationships and processes involving various entities, such as users, products, and departments. Changes to the data automatically reflect wherever it’s invoked by a lookup field to ensure that all users are working with the most current and relevant information.

Faster issue resolution

Providing agents with quick access to related data through lookup fields speeds up the resolution process. Whether it’s identifying the correct department to solve a problem or accessing customer history to investigate an account issue, lookup fields enhance data quality, user experience, and operational efficiency.

Takeaway

Lookup fields can help your organization leverage its data to enhance all aspects of customer service, including routing and managing tickets, resolving customer inquiries, and reporting and analysis. This approach equips users with insights into exactly when and where they need them, which empowers them to make well-informed decisions and deliver effective service.

 

Please stay tuned for more Desk Feature stories.

 

Cheers,

 

Kavya Rao

The Zoho Desk Team



      Zoho Campaigns Resources


        • Desk Community Learning Series


        • Digest


        • Functions


        • Meetups


        • Kbase


        • Resources


        • Glossary


        • Desk Marketplace


        • MVP Corner


        • Word of the Day


        • Ask the Experts


          Zoho CRM Plus Resources

            Zoho Books Resources


              Zoho Subscriptions Resources

                Zoho Projects Resources


                  Zoho Sprints Resources


                    Zoho Orchestly Resources


                      Zoho Creator Resources


                        Zoho WorkDrive Resources



                          Zoho CRM Resources

                          • CRM Community Learning Series

                            CRM Community Learning Series


                          • Tips

                            Tips

                          • Functions

                            Functions

                          • Meetups

                            Meetups

                          • Kbase

                            Kbase

                          • Resources

                            Resources

                          • Digest

                            Digest

                          • CRM Marketplace

                            CRM Marketplace

                          • MVP Corner

                            MVP Corner




                            Zoho Writer Writer

                            Get Started. Write Away!

                            Writer is a powerful online word processor, designed for collaborative work.

                              Zoho CRM コンテンツ



                                ご検討中の方

                                  • Recent Topics

                                  • Automate Backups

                                    This is a feature request. Consider adding an auto backup feature. Where when you turn it on, it will auto backup on the 15-day schedule. For additional consideration, allow for the export of module data via API calls. Thank you for your consideration.
                                  • GCLID and Zoho Bookings

                                    Is there anyway to embed a Zoho Bookings signup on a landing page and pass the GCLID information? More specifically, can this be done using auto-tagging and not manual tagging the GCLID? I know Zappier has an integration to do this but is there a better
                                  • Merge Items

                                    Is there a work around for merging items? We currently have three names for one item, all have had a transaction associated so there is no deleting (just deactivating, which doesn't really help. It still appears so people are continuing to use it). I also can't assign inventory tracking to items used in past transactions, which I don't understand, this is an important feature moving forward.. It would be nice to merge into one item and be able to track inventory. Let me know if this is possible.
                                  • Create PO from an invoice

                                    We are a hardware and software sales company which receives orders over the internet. We drop ship most of our products from a warehouse outside of our company. Our orders get sync'd into Zoho from our store via onesaas as invoices. It would be great
                                  • Blueprint or Validation Rules for Invoices in Zoho Books

                                    Can I implement Blueprint or Validation Rules for Invoices in Zoho Books? Example, use case could be, Agent confirms from client that payment is done, but bank only syncs transactions tomorrow. in this case, Agent can update invoice status to done, and
                                  • Resetting auto-number on new year

                                    Hi everyone! We have an auto-number with prefix "D{YYYY}-", it generates numbers like D2025-1, D2025-2, etc... How can we have it auto-reset at the beginning of the next year, so that it goes to D2026-1? Thanks!
                                  • Delivery and handling of documents e-stamped using Zoho Sign

                                    Hello everyone! Zoho Sign makes it easy to pay non judicial stamp duty online and automatically attach the digitally generated e-stamp challan to electronic documents. We also manage the delivery of physical e-stamped papers. We periodically receive these
                                  • The Social Wall: December 2025

                                    Hello everyone! As we wrap up the final edition of the Social Wall for 2025, it’s the perfect time to look at what went live during December. QR code generator From paying for coffee to scanning metro tickets, QR codes are everywhere and have made everyday
                                  • Custom AI solutions with QuickML for Zoho CRM

                                    Hello everyone, Earlier, we introduced Custom AI Solutions in CRM that let you access QuickML for your custom AI needs. Building on that foundation, we’ve now enabled a deeper integration: QuickML models can be seamlessly integrated into CRM, and surface
                                  • Helper Functions and DRY principle

                                    Hello everyone, I believe Deluge should be able to use 'Helper functions' inside the main function. I know I can create different standalones, but this is not helpful and confusing. I don't want 10000 different standalones, and I dont want to have to
                                  • Add specific field value to URL

                                    Hi Everyone. I have the following code which is set to run from a subform when the user selects a value from a lookup field "Plant_Key" the URL opens a report but i want the report to be filtered on the matching field/value. so in the report there is
                                  • Introducing workflow automation for the Products module

                                    Greetings, I hope all of you are doing well. We're happy to announce a few recent enhancements we've made to Bigin's Products module. The Products module in Bigin now supports Workflows, enabling you to automate routine actions. Along with this update,
                                  • Power up your Kiosk Studio with Real-Time Data Capture, Client Scripts & More!

                                    Hello Everyone, We’re thrilled to announce a powerful set of enhancements to Kiosk Studio in Zoho CRM. These new updates give you more flexibility, faster record handling, and real-time data capture, making your Kiosk flows smarter and more efficient
                                  • Zia Formula Expression Generator for Formula fields

                                    Hello everyone! Formula fields are super useful when you want your CRM to calculate things for you but writing the expression is where most people slow down. You know what you want, but you’re not fully sure which function to use, how the syntax should
                                  • Where is the settings option in zoho writer?

                                    hi, my zoho writer on windows has menu fonts too large. where do i find the settings to change this option? my screen resolution is correct and other apps/softwares in windows have no issues. regards
                                  • CRM project association via deluge

                                    I have created a workflow in my Zoho CRM for closing a deal. Part of this workflow leverages a deluge script to create a project for our delivery team. Creating the project works great however, after or during the project creation, I would like to associate
                                  • Issue with Zoho Creator Form Full-Screen View in CRM Related List Integration

                                    Hi Team, We have created a custom application in Zoho Creator and integrated it into Zoho CRM as a related list under the Vendor module, which we have renamed as Consignors. Within the Creator application, there is a form named “Pickup Request.” Inside
                                  • Wrapping up 2025 on a high note: CRM Release Highlights of the year

                                    Dear Customers, 2025 was an eventful year for us at Zoho CRM. We’ve had releases of all sizes and impact, and we are excited to look back, break it down, and rediscover them with you! Before we rewind—we’d like to take a minute and sincerely thank you
                                  • Directly Edit, Filter, and Sort Subforms on the Details Page

                                    Hello everyone, As you know, subforms allow you to associate multiple line items with a single record, greatly enhancing your data organization. For example, a sales order subform neatly lists all products, their quantities, amounts, and other relevant
                                  • Customer Parent Account or Sub-Customer Account

                                    Some of clients as they have 50 to 300 branches, they required separate account statement with outlet name and number; which means we have to open new account for each branch individually. However, the main issue is that, when they make a payment, they
                                  • Drop Down Value

                                    Hi, May I know why Zoho Flow treat this drop down as number and not as string. If so, how can I fetch the right value for filtering. This field is from Creator, in Creator upon checking by default it is a string since it's not a lookup field.
                                  • Projects custom colors replaced by default orange

                                    Since yesterday, projects uploaded to Zoho, to which I had assigned a custom color, have lost the customization and reverted to the default color (orange). Has anyone else had the same problem? If so, how did you resolve it?
                                  • How to manage task lists in Zoho Desk?

                                    Hello, I use Zoho Desk for IT customer support. I have a list of standard operating procedures (SOPs), including SOPs for onboarding new users, offboarding users, losing a device, etc. These are lists of tasks to be performed depending on the situation.
                                  • Creating a Chart from a Report

                                    In Zoho Analytics, is it possible to create a chart from a Pivot View report? We are looking to use Zoho Analytics to replace Excel for Sales reports and would like to be able to show both the table and the chart together.
                                  • Restrict Users access to login into CRM?

                                    I’m wanting my employees to be able to utilize the Zoho CRM Lookup field within Zoho Forms. For them to use lookup field in Zoho Forms it is my understanding that they need to be licensed for Forms and the CRM. However, I don’t want them to be able to
                                  • Holidays - Cannot Enter Two Holidays on Same Day

                                    I have a fairly common setup, where part-time employees receive 1/2 day's pay on a holiday and full-time employees receive a full day's pay. Historically, I've been able to accommodate this by entering two separate holidays, one that covers full-time
                                  • Introducing Connected Records to bring business context to every aspect of your work in Zoho CRM for Everyone

                                    Hello Everyone, We are excited to unveil phase one of a powerful enhancement to CRM for Everyone - Connected Records, available only in CRM's Nextgen UI. With CRM for Everyone, businesses can onboard all customer-facing teams onto the CRM platform to
                                  • Unknown table or alias 'A1'

                                    I would like to create a subquery but i am getting the following error: Unknown table or alias 'A1' used in select query. This is the sql statement:  SELECT A1.active_paying_customers, A1.active_trial_customers, A1.new_paying_signup, date(A1.date_active_customers), 
                                  • in the Zoho creator i have address field based the customer lookup im selecting the addresss , some times the customer address getting as null i want to show as blank

                                    in the Zoho creator i have address field based the customer lookup im selecting the addresss , some times the customer address getting as null ,i want to show as blank instead of showing null. input.Billing_Address.address_line_1 = ifNUll(input.Customers_Name.Address.address_line_1,"");
                                  • Question about upgrade and storage space Zoho Notebook

                                    After upgarding my Zoho Notebook plan, I am running into the following issue. I just upgraded from a free Zoho Notebook subscription to Pro Lite after I got a notification in my Window Zoho Notebook desktop app saying that I had run out of space. However,
                                  • how to add email to existing organization i w

                                    I am already registered my organization and i have an email id. I need one more email id but i can't find anywhere .i want the cheapest email id . how to add ?
                                  • add zoho account

                                    How to add a zoho mail to previous zoho account? I have two
                                  • Name changed in settings for mailbox but still not changed when typed in To field

                                    In the email account secretary@ i have updaetd the new staff members details but the old members name still appears when I type secretary@ in the To field. I cant work out where Zoho is finding the old name from. I have deleted the browser cache. If I
                                  • Printing to a brother label maker

                                    I see allot of really old unanswered posts asking how to print to a label maker from a zoho creator app. Has their been any progress on providing the capability to create a customized height & width page or print template or whatever to print labels?
                                  • Sync desktop folders instantly with WorkDrive TrueSync (Beta)

                                    Keeping your important files backed up and accessible has never been easier! With WorkDrive desktop app (TrueSync), you can now automatically sync specific desktop folders to WorkDrive Web, ensuring seamless, real-time updates across devices. Important:
                                  • Track online, in-office, and client location meetings separately with the new meeting venue option

                                    Hello everyone! We’re excited to announce meeting enhancements in Zoho CRM that bring more clarity and structure to how meetings are categorized. You can now specify the meeting venue to clearly indicate whether a meeting is being held online, at the
                                  • Calling the new 'Custom API' feature from within a Custom Widget

                                    From what I've learned it is not possible to call an endpoint from the new "Custom API" feature within a Creator Widget. The SDK's doesn't support it yet, when calling it natively you end up with CORS issues or at least I couldn't get it working even
                                  • Announcing new features in Trident for Mac (1.32.0)

                                    Hello everyone! We’re excited to introduce the latest updates to Trident, which are designed to reinforce email security and protect your inbox from evolving threats. Let’s take a quick look at what’s new. Deliver quarantined emails. Organization admins
                                  • Marketing Tip #5: Improve store speed with optimized images

                                    Slow-loading websites can turn visitors away. One of the biggest culprits? Large, uncompressed images. By optimizing your images, your store loads faster and creates a smoother shopping experience leading to higher sales. It also indirectly improves SEO.
                                  • PDF Attachment Option for Service Reports

                                    Hello Team, I would like to check with you all if there is an option to attach PDF documents to the service reports. When I try to attach a file, the system only allows the following formats: JPEG, JPG, and PNG. Could you please confirm whether PDF attachments
                                  • Next Page